summaryrefslogtreecommitdiff
path: root/src/viewmodel/telephone.rs
diff options
context:
space:
mode:
Diffstat (limited to 'src/viewmodel/telephone.rs')
-rw-r--r--src/viewmodel/telephone.rs2
1 files changed, 2 insertions, 0 deletions
diff --git a/src/viewmodel/telephone.rs b/src/viewmodel/telephone.rs
index 6c930a2..774b63d 100644
--- a/src/viewmodel/telephone.rs
+++ b/src/viewmodel/telephone.rs
@@ -31,6 +31,7 @@ impl VCardPropertyInputObject<TelephoneView> for Telephone {
}
}
fn get_input_fields(&self, link: &ComponentLink<TelephoneView>) -> Vec<VCardPropertyInputField> {
+ let typ = String::from("tel");
vec![
VCardPropertyInputField::Text{
label: "Number".to_string(),
@@ -38,6 +39,7 @@ impl VCardPropertyInputObject<TelephoneView> for Telephone {
placeholder: None,
oninput: link.callback(|e: InputData| Msg::UpdateNumber(e.value)),
value: self.number.clone(),
+ typ,
},
VCardPropertyInputField::CheckBox{
label: "Work".to_string(),